Payroll Compliance Auditor
MSPC s seeking a Payroll Compliance Auditor to work in the firm’s Payroll Compliance Audit department. This position involves analyzing and reviewing payroll, tax, and personnel records to determine employer compliance with collective bargaining agreements. These audits are conducted remotely as well as at the employer’s facilities. Our Compliance Auditors are responsible for creating and submitting reports of audit findings to fund administrators on a variety of employee benefit plans.
Position Responsibilities
- Performing audits on payroll, tax, and other personnel records to ensure compliance with collective bargaining agreements.
- Researching payroll records, reports, and contracts.
- Traveling to employer facilities to conduct on-site inspection of records.
- Scheduling and coordinating audit appointments with employers.
- Transferring payroll data onto worksheets.
Job Requirements
- College degree or working towards a degree; preferably in a business-related field.
- Excellent oral and written communication skills.
- Strong working knowledge of Microsoft Excel.
- Detail-and numbers-oriented focus.
- Ability to work independently, as well as with others.
- Organizational skills sufficient to meet and exceed given deadlines.
- Experience with or knowledge of collective bargaining agreements and ERISA law a plus.
- Experience with or knowledge of payroll systems a plus.
- Reliable automobile needed for traveling to employer facilities.
